Browse mathematics certificatesShow MoreWhat you'll learnHere are several common subjects you may learn in a mathematics certificate program. Calculus: Learn the mathematics of change and understand how change functions in systems. A calculus course can teach you how to make predictions through deductions. Statistics: Study and interpret data to prepare for a career as a data scientist or statistician. These professionals may use statistical models and methods to identify meaningful insights. Financial mathematics: Understand financial modeling and prepare for careers in accounting and finance. Geometry: Explore the mathematical study of shapes. Knowledge of geometry can help you develop your skills in mathematical principles and reasoning. What can you do with a certificate in mathematics? ActuaryData scientistMathematician and statisticiansActuaryActuaries use their mathematical and statistical knowledge to analyze risk. These professionals commonly hold bachelor’s degree in mathematics, actuarial science, or statistics. Required skills: Probability, calculus, statistics, and business acumenBureau of Labor Statistics (BLS) median annual salary (2023): $120,000 ActuaryActuaries use their mathematical and statistical knowledge to analyze risk.
